Transaction ba39abb04240f4cb59c9f8228974fc7850109f250f54b53c147221acb7141e03
1 Input
1 Output
-
ba39abb04240f4cb59c9f8228974fc7850109f250f54b53c147221acb7141e03:0
- value
- 84685
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f79d7d2b9886478bc392223e80d9b122267f88c
- address
- bc1qraua054e3pj830peyg37srvmzg3x07yvp4whf7